Package: nbibtex Version: 0.9.18-10 Severity: normal Dear Maintainer,
In attempting to modify and rebuild nbibtex, I find that modifying 'nbib.nw' and re-running noweb produces a bibtex.lua file rather than the bibtex.lua.in file that is shipped as part of the source. How the latter was generated from the former is never stated and the diff between the two is alarmingly large. Further, the nbib.nw file is lacking patches applied to nbib.c directly (mostly whitespace, but also the s/getline/get_line/ rename); this despite the Makefile target to rebuild the .c files from the .nw. Speaking of, there appears to be some confusion of responsibility; the Makefile knows how to rebuild nbib{,tex}.c using notangle, but configure builds bibtex.lua from bibtex.lua.in (which is surely derived somehow via notangle) while simultaneously writing out the Makefile. I would suggest that it be made the Makefile's responsibility to produce the bibtex.lua file via notangle and then mangle it as configure currently does. Additionally, the version of the tarball offered from Debian's source tracking claims 0.9.18, but the homepage is still serving 0.9.9; whence this newer version? Thanks, --nwf; -- System Information: Debian Release: jessie/sid APT prefers testing APT policy: (990, 'testing'), (500, 'stable'), (102, 'unstable'), (101, 'experimental') Architecture: amd64 (x86_64) Foreign Architectures: i386 Kernel: Linux 3.6-trunk-amd64 (SMP w/2 CPU cores)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ash Versions of packages nbibtex depends on: ii libc6 2.17-92+b1 ii liblua5.1-0 5.1.5-5 ii lua5.1 5.1.5-5 Versions of packages nbibtex recommends: ii texlive-latex-base 2012.20120611-5 nbibtex suggests no packages.
pgpQadxyop0zL.pgp
Description: PGP signature